a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/main/native/windows/BUILD
diff options
context:
space:
mode:
Diffstat (limited to 'src/main/native/windows/BUILD')
-rw-r--r--src/main/native/windows/BUILD13
1 files changed, 7 insertions, 6 deletions
diff --git a/src/main/native/windows/BUILD b/src/main/native/windows/BUILD
index f0674c6ea5..8236a301d2 100644
--- a/src/main/native/windows/BUILD
+++ b/src/main/native/windows/BUILD
@@ -38,15 +38,16 @@ cc_library(
hdrs = ["util.h"],
)
-genrule(
- name = "windows_jni",
+cc_binary(
+ name = "windows_jni.dll",
srcs = glob([
"*.cc",
"*.h",
- ]),
- outs = ["windows_jni.dll"],
- cmd = "$(location build_windows_jni.sh) $@ $(SRCS)",
- tools = ["build_windows_jni.sh"],
+ ]) + [
+ "//src/main/native:jni.h",
+ "//src/main/native:jni_md.h",
+ ],
+ linkshared = 1,
visibility = [
"//src:__pkg__",
"//src/test/java/com/google/devtools/build/lib:__subpackages__",